A public opinion survey of 200 people explored the association between age groups and support for an increase in the minimum wage. The results are shown in the two-way table.

What is the marginal frequency of people for a wage increase?

Answer explanation

Media Image

Marginal frequency refers to data in our table labeled with blue on the outside

----- ----- ----- -----

Our answer is represented by the red box

----- ----- ----- -----

The answer can be found by addition:

25 + 30 + 50 = 105

----- ----- ----- -----

105 is the marginal frequency of people for a wage increase
